I guess if you consider "quite some time" to be about 6 months. Now back in the day ATI was the leading graphics card maker, and I beleive they still hold the title for notebooks. But When nVidia came along with their TNT2's and GeForce cards, nVidia took the sales and power lead. Of course to start with VooDoo had the lead, but they weren't exactly the sharpest tools in the shed, and nVidia bought them out before their monster 4 GPU card came out. nVidia has led the scene since I believe 1999, of course ATI would do alittle better, then nVidia would throw the next best thing out there. This of course went on until the Radeon 9700 when ATI took a commanding lead (in performance) and hasn't looked back. Even the GeForce FX can't beat the new 9800. And The FX was just released. I think these next few months could get interesting.
